xfs: condense directories after an atomic swap
The previous commit added a new swapext flag that enables us to perform post-swap processing on file2 once we're done swapping the extent maps. Now add this ability for directories. This isn't used anywhere right now, but we need to have the basic ondisk flags in place so that a future online directory repair feature can create salvaged dirents in a temporary directory and swap the data forks when ready. If one file is in extents format and the other is inline, we will have to promote both to extents format to perform the swap. After the swap, we can try to condense the fixed directory down to inline format if possible. Signed-off-by: Darrick J. Wong <djwong@kernel.org>
